Is There Any Accountability in Government?

Government fails all the time. I fail as an academic when I might try to publish an article if it's not accepted in a journal. The problem is, are you then learning from that failure? Are you doing it better the next time? So that lack of kind of learning by doing in the trial and error process means government perhaps not only outsourcing its work to consultants but actually not learning itself how to do better next time. And that's really the problem that I think needs to be examined. We are again in Lord Agnew's words infantilizing our civil service. There's no reason for government to actually invest within its brain.
